Australian Shepherd vs Rottweiler Size and Weight Comparison
Size Classification
Which is bigger: an Australian Shepherd or a Rottweiler? Compare size differences between these breeds. | Large | Large Giant |
---|---|---|
Weight Statistics
Compare weight ranges between an Australian Shepherd and a Rottweiler. Which breed is heavier? | Male: 50-65 pounds (25-29 kg), Female: 40-55 pounds (18-25 kg) | Male: 95-130 pounds (43-59 kg), Female: 85-115 pounds (38-52 kg) |
Average Weight
Which dog has a smaller / higher average weight? | Male: 57.5 pounds (27 kg), Female: 47.5 pounds (21.5 kg) | Male: 112.5 pounds (51 kg), Female: 100 pounds (45 kg) |
Height
Which is taller, Australian Shepherd or Rottweiler? Is an Australian Shepherd taller than a Rottweiler? | Male: 20-23 inches (52-58cm), Female: 18-21 inches (46–53 cm) | Male: 24-27 inches (61-69 cm), Female: 22-25 inches (56-63 cm) |
Average Height
Which dog has a smaller / higher average height? | Male: 21.5 inches (55 cm), Female: 19.5 inches (46–53 cm) | Male: 25.5 inches (65 cm), Female: 23.5 inches (59.5 cm) |

Australian Shepherd vs Rottweiler Recognition Comparison
AKC Classification
Compare AKC classifications of Australian Shepherd and Rottweiler. Which groups do they belong to? |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1991 as a Herding breed. | Recognized by the American Kennel Club in 1931 as a Working breed. |
---|---|---|
FCI Classification
Compare FCI classifications of Australian Shepherd and Rottweiler. Which groups are they in? | Recognized by FCI in the Sheepdogs and Cattledogs (except Swiss Cattledogs) group, in the Sheepdogs section. | Recognized by FCI in the Pinscher and Schnauzer - Molossoid and Swiss Mountain and Cattledogs group, in the Molossian type section. |
